Kuala Lumpur is the capital of Malaysia. Its modern skyline is dominated by the 451m-tall Petronas Twin Towers, a pair of glass-and-steel-clad skyscrapers with Islamic motifs. The towers also offer a public skybridge and observation deck. The city is also home to British colonial-era landmarks such as the Kuala Lumpur Railway Station and the Sultan Abdul Samad Building.
We travelled to Penang Island from Kuala Lumpur by local bus. It is the cheapest way and very easy.
We booked tickets for the bus using redbus. However, you can use any booking app available and check suitable times locations and prices.
Terminal Bersepadu Selatan (TBS) is one of the main express bus terminals in Kuala Lumpur apart from Hentian Duta and Pekeliling Bus Terminal. TBS Bus Terminal is more like a state-of-the-art airport than a bus station. Imagine spending the dreaded wait time for a bus by catching up on some shopping, visiting quaint boutiques, having a bite to eat or sitting down for a nice, refreshing drink.
